Don’t choose a consolidation firm because they claim to be nonprofit. Non-profit does not always mean they are a good company. Check with the BBB to find the firm is really as great as they claim to be.

One option to consider in debt consolidation is that of using an introductory low-rate credit card to pay off your debts. This can help you save interest and reduce the amount of payments you’re making. Once you have did a balance transfer, pay it off as quickly as possible.

You can use what is called a snowball tactic to pay down your debt. Identify the card that has the highest rate of interest, and repay the balance as fast as possible. Once this account is paid off, move on to the next card with high interests. This is a good option to use.

Speak with the debt consolidation business you’re working with to see if there are any fees. They ought to give you a mapped out fee structure that outlines their services. The services for your consolidation must be completed before a professional service can ask for payment. Do not pay set up fees until the debt consolidation specialists you hired negotiate with your creditors.

If you are in a bind and quickly need to pay down your debt, you may be able to borrow against your 401k to help you pay your debts. This will let you borrow money from you rather than getting from a banks. Be certain to get the details in advance, and realize that it can be risky because it may deplete your retirement funds.

Ask debt consolidators about their comapny fees. The contract should have all these fees explained in detail. You should also ask about the way your payments will be distributed among creditors. There should be a payment schedule that the company can provide to you that shows the breakdown.

With debt consolidation, the main goal is to get a simple single payment that’s affordable to you in any month. Typically, you should have a plan where your debts will be eliminated after 5 years. Some individuals chose shorter or longer plans for getting out of debt. You’ll have an end date for getting out of debt, so you’ll be able to stick with your goal more easily.

The payments made to a debt consolidation agency doesn’t improve your credit rating. However, the payments to your creditors do improve your credit. The plan will allow you a swift road to becoming debt free, but it will be noted on your credit report that you’ve used a form of debt consolidation.
